The Average Cost of Solar in El Paso vs. Long-Term Utility Savings

The upfront cost of going solar depends on your home’s energy footprint. In 2026, a standard residential system in El Paso typically ranges between $12,500 and $27,000 before incentives.

When weighing this cost, consider your current electric bill. At an average of $200 per month, you will hand El Paso Electric over $60,000 over the next 25 years. A properly sized solar system in El Paso generally reaches its "Payback Period" in just 6 to 8 years—one of the fastest ROI timelines in the state.

Local Incentives & Tax Credits for El Paso Homeowners

The 30% Federal Solar Tax Credit (ITC): The federal government allows you to deduct 30% of your total solar installation cost directly from your federal taxes.
El Paso Electric Interconnection & Net Metering: While EPE has adjusted its solar policies over the years, properly optimized systems can still yield massive savings through their distributed generation programs.
100% Property Tax Exemption: Going solar increases the resale value of your El Paso home, but the State of Texas exempts 100% of that added value from your property taxes.
